David and Steven were in the village. Their intentions of going their was to check about the sanitation progress in the entire village. Because previously when they were in the village they had divided the whole village into zones . The Kibo staff divided the village because they wanted to easier the work of village follow ups for the sanitation committee members . While David ,Steven along with some committee members were in the village . They started moving from the first zone which was mr wakiso isimayili’s zone . In wakiso isimayili,s zone the Kibo saw some new facilities but unfortunately some were not up to standard. Therefore David encouraged and even demonstrated for the owners of the facilities which were not meeting the rightful standards for them so that they would improve on them. The Kibo staff appreciated the leader of the first zone and advised him to continue encouraging everyone in his zone to work as if it was the best home all over entire village. The Kibo staff and the team of leaders continued moving to the next zone which was for mr Isaac . They found when the wife of the most stubbornest guy Wakasanke had half way constructed her latrine and almost it was left only to be roofed. They thanked wakasanke’s wife for such a good work since she was a single mother who was abandoned by his has-band wakasanke for some other place .They advised her to even improve on his shower area since she had construction materials just close by in her home . They continued moving home to home to the third zone. The leader of the zone was miss Namukasa .When they moved around Namukasa’s zone the Kibo staff were so much encouraged because in that zone everyone was at least doing some improvements in his home. The team meet mr sekyondwa Agrey whom mis Namukasa had advised to construct his latrine when he had dug 15 feet deep pit . Mr Namukasa the zone leader for that zone even told the Kibo staff that he was aiming at digging up to 35 feet deep . They encouraged him to use better construction materials for the sustainability of his latrine because he will have used a lot time. The team continued moving to the forth zone which was for the village chairman mr kakayire. They were not so much encouraged because in the chairman’s zone there was less progress . Therefore the team advised the village chairman to take a lead towards the changing of his zone as well as the entire village. They visited lastly to the last zone which was for paster lubale. They were happy and encouraged that there was great improvements.Much more in mr David tigawalana’s home who used to run away whenever the Kibo staff would intend to visit him during the village follow ups . They were extremely happier hearing from him confessing that he even wanted to construct a better kitchen in his home . After all that was done the Kibo staff and the team thought of having a small strategic and way forward meeting. They however concluded that they should even involve the parish chief Mis Tibikawa frolence and the area councilor mr mpawulo in some of their village follow ups. They all agreed prayed and departed for their respective different homes and the Kibo staff left for Jinja . In general village has started improving except for some homes which needs to work and improve on some of their sanitation facilities.
